The following parameters will be supported within this step:

Option / Field

Meaning

Mandatory

yiaddr

IP address of the IP-RFP

yes

siaddr

Parameter named Boot Server Host Name with
value as the IP address of the TFTP server

yes

file

Parameter named Bootfile Name with value of
the path (optional) and name of the application
image. For example omm_ffsip.tftp.

yes

code 1

Subnet mask

yes

code 3

Default Gateway

yes

code 6

Domain Name Server

No

code 15

Domain Name

No

code 42

IP address of a NTP server

No

code 43

Vendor Specific Options

yes

public option 224

Parameter named magic_str must be set to value
"OpenMobility".

yes


The Vendor Specific Options consist of:

Vendor Specific

Option

Meaning Length

Mandatory

option 10

ommip1: Used to select the IP-RFP who
should reside the Open Mobility
Manager (OMM)

4 yes

option 14

syslogip: IP address of a Syslog
Daemon

4 No

option 15

syslogport: Port of a Syslog Daemon

2

No

option 17

Country: Used to select the country in
which the OMM resides. This enables
country specific tones (busy tone, dial
tone, ...)

2 No

option 18

ntpservname: Name of a NTP Server

x

No

option 19

ommip2: Used to select a secondary IP-
RFP who should reside the resilient or
standby Open Mobility Manager (OMM).
This option must be given if the OMM
Resiliency feature should be used (see
chapter 5).

4 No

option 24

rsturl: Restore URL

URL for an automatic OMM Database import
(see chapter 3.3.2.5)

x No

An example of the minimal contents for the Option 43 parameter value would be:
0a 04 C0 A8 00 01 where C0 A8 00 01 represents 192.168.0.1 for the OMM IP.

The option 43 contain a string of codes in hex the format is “option number” “length” “value”
in this example
0a = option 10 (ommip1)
04 = following value is 4 blocks long
C0 A8 00 01 = 192.168.0.1

If there is more than one option, add the next option at the end of the previous one.
Depending of the DHCP server you need to end the option 43 with FF.
